Of course. Even if singular pieces bring out your best, overall harmony is almost the most important part. In one look, things shouldn't look out of place or like it was thrown on. There's no general direction this whole look goes toward. Each piece needs to complement each other in some way. I this the pieces don't relate to each other well enough to be harmonious in my opinion.
If the goal is to stand out from plain shirt, there's always options to find a formal patterned shirt.
If the goal is subversion, which I assume you wouldn't do in an office, it would be to maybe use a contrasting casual white button down or so, maybe in a different texture.
If the shirt is what you want to retain, you'd have to change the shoes to nod to the casualness of the shirt.
